How can applicants effectively showcase their ability to turn a negative customer experience into a positive one, and how can they leverage this experience to highlight their customer service skills in a cover letter or resume?
Applicants can showcase their ability to turn a negative customer experience into a positive one by providing specific examples where they successfully resolved a challenging situation with a customer. They can highlight their problem-solving skills, empathy, and ability to remain calm under pressure in these situations. In a cover letter or resume, applicants can describe the steps they took to address the customer's concerns, the outcome of the interaction, and any feedback or positive results that came from their efforts. By demonstrating their ability to handle difficult situations and provide excellent customer service, applicants can effectively showcase their skills and experience in this area.
